2017-06-24 12:28:20 +02:00
|
|
|
{[ _.forEach(emojis_by_category, function (obj, category) { ]}
|
|
|
|
<ul class="emoji-picker emoji-picker-{{{category}}} {[ if (current_category !== category) { ]} hidden {[ } ]}">
|
|
|
|
{[ _.forEach(emojis_by_category[category], function (emoji) { ]}
|
2017-07-16 11:06:34 +02:00
|
|
|
<li class="emoji insert-emoji
|
|
|
|
{[ if (emoji._shortname.indexOf('_tone') !== -1 && (!current_skintone || emoji._shortname.indexOf(current_skintone) === -1)) { ]} hidden {[ }; ]}"
|
|
|
|
data-emoji="{{{emoji._shortname}}}">
|
|
|
|
<a href="#" data-emoji="{{{emoji._shortname}}}"> {{ transform(emoji._shortname) }} </a>
|
2017-06-24 12:28:20 +02:00
|
|
|
</li>
|
|
|
|
{[ }); ]}
|
|
|
|
</ul>
|
|
|
|
{[ }); ]}
|
2017-07-15 11:03:22 +02:00
|
|
|
<ul class="emoji-category-picker">
|
|
|
|
{[ _.forEach(emojis_by_category, function (obj, category) { ]}
|
|
|
|
<li data-category="{{{category}}}" class="emoji-category {[ if (current_category === category) { ]} picked {[ } ]}">
|
2017-07-16 11:06:34 +02:00
|
|
|
<a class="pick-category" href="#" data-category="{{{category}}}"> {{ transform(emojis_by_category[category][0]._shortname) }} </a>
|
|
|
|
</li>
|
|
|
|
{[ }); ]}
|
|
|
|
|
|
|
|
{[ _.forEach(skintones, function (skintone) { ]}
|
|
|
|
<li data-category="{{{skintone}}}" class="emoji-skintone {[ if (current_skintone === skintone) { ]} picked {[ } ]}">
|
|
|
|
<a class="pick-skintone" href="#" data-skintone="{{{skintone}}}"> {{ transform(':'+skintone+':') }} </a>
|
2017-07-15 11:03:22 +02:00
|
|
|
</li>
|
|
|
|
{[ }); ]}
|
|
|
|
</ul>
|